A rising group of people has been discussing their successes in reaching financial independence through Bitcoin investments. Users reveal how strategies like Dollar-Cost Averaging (DCA) have rapidly helped them achieve their financial goals, stirring both admiration and skepticism in online forums.

Context and Significance

In recent discussions, people have shared their journeys to achieving financial independence, commonly known as FIRE (Financial Independence, Retire Early). Many attribute their success to consistent investment in Bitcoin since 2020.

Mixed Reactions to Success Stories

The stories don't come without controversy. While some celebrate quick financial wins, others suspect some accounts might be overstated.

"Started DCA in late 2020 and hit my number last month - wasnโ€™t planning on it being this quick but here we are," one user shared, reflecting on their unexpected rapid success.

Despite positive sentiments, skepticism remains. Another contributor expressed concern over the authenticity of some accounts, stating, "Your alt account made the same exact post earlier today. Spamming from two accounts isnโ€™t a good look."

Lessons from the Dot-Com Boom

A striking parallel can be drawn to the dot-com boom of the late 1990s. Just as tech enthusiasts rushed to invest in internet companies without fully understanding their business models, todayโ€™s Bitcoin investors mirror that fervor. The stories of individuals striking it rich through early tech investments served to motivate many, yet behind those successes were countless others who faced losses. Just as the dot-com bust prompted a more cautious and informed approach to investing, the current Bitcoin conversations could evolve similarly, reminding participants of the importance of due diligence amid the hype.
